Design, develop and maintain Windows device drivers in kernel mode to support advanced endpoint security features including anti-malware, endpoint detection and response (EDR), and threat prevention.
Perform in-depth debugging and troubleshooting of kernel-mode drivers using tools such as WinDbg, Windows Debugger, ETW trace analysis etc.
Ensure drivers comply with security policies and operating system requirements.
Solid knowledge of memory management, synchronization, and I / O subsystems in Windows
Familiarity with security frameworks and exploit mitigations
Ability to analyze and mitigate kernel-level vulnerabilities and attacks
Implement and enhance memory injection detection mechanisms to identify and prevent unauthorized code injection into system memory.
5+ years of experience in Windows device driver development, especially kernel-mode drivers (WDM, KMDF, UMDF).
Previous experience working on endpoint security products or related security drivers is a must have.
Understanding of Windows Early Launch Anti-Malware (ELAM) driver signing requirements and security enhancements.
Knowledge of advanced threat protection tools such as Microsoft Defender for Endpoint is a good to have
(ref : hirist.tech)
Create a job alert for this search
Developer • Bangalore
Related jobs
Promoted
Linux Device Driver Development
Eximietas DesignBangalore Urban, Karnataka, India
Dedicated to achieving new heights of excellence.Eximietas Design is a cutting-edge technology solutions provider, offering services and consulting to businesses of all sizes.We specialize in chip ...Show moreLast updated: 30+ days ago
Promoted
Device Driver Developer
TekPillarBangalore
Job Role : Device Driver Developer Experience : 4 to 7 Years Location : Bangalore We a...Show moreLast updated: 30+ days ago
Promoted
Windows Device Driver Engineer - Multimedia
HyrEzy Talent SolutionsBangalore
Job Title : Windows Device Driver Engineer - Multimedia Location : Bangalore Experience : 2+ Years About the Role : ...Show moreLast updated: 30+ days ago
Promoted
Device Driver Engineer - C++ / Python
MaimsD TechnologyBangalore
Job Title : Device Driver Engineer Experience : 5 - 10 Years Location : : - Design, d...Show moreLast updated: 30+ days ago
Promoted
Embedded Developer - Linux Device Driver
Anlage Infotech (India) Pvt LtdBangalore
Embedded Developer (Linux Device drivers) for tier 1 MNC client, Bangalore Exp : 5 to 10yrs Mode of work : Hybrid<...Show moreLast updated: 11 days ago
Promoted
New!
BSP and Linux Driver Developer
L&T Semiconductor TechnologiesBengaluru, Karnataka, India
Board Support Package (BSP) Development Responsible for developing and maintaining Linux kernel BSP and device drivers.The BSP and Linux Driver Developer will work closely with the System Archit...Show moreLast updated: 17 hours ago
Promoted
Linux Display Driver Engineer - C / C++ Programming
TekPillarBangalore
Position : Linux Display Driver (DRM / KMS) Experience : 3 - 10 Years Location : Bangalore Show moreLast updated: 30+ days ago
Promoted
RMS Technical Expert - OSAT
Tata ElectronicsKolar, Karnataka, India
The RMS Technical Expert will be responsible for the design, deployment, and optimization of Reliability Monitoring Systems in an OSAT (Outsourced Semiconductor Assembly & Test) manufacturing envir...Show moreLast updated: 8 days ago
Promoted
New!
Middle Embedded Windows Driver Development
LuxoftBengaluru, Karnataka, India
Luxoft is looking for an experienced Embedded Windows Driver Development Engineer.As a Windows Driver Developer, you would be responsible for working on Windows kernel with proficiency in C / C++.Win...Show moreLast updated: 3 hours ago
Promoted
Linux Device Driver Engineer - C / C++ Programming
SEMI LEAFBangalore
We are seeking a highly skilled and motivated Linux Device Driver Engineer with strong C / C++ programming skills and hands-on experience in Linux driver development.
The ideal candidate will have a p...Show moreLast updated: 30+ days ago
Promoted
Windows Driver Developer - Embedded System
VariteBangalore
Job Description : We are seeking an experienced Windows Driver Developer with expertise in kernel-mode development and networking drivers for embedde...Show moreLast updated: 17 days ago
Promoted
Windows Device Driver Engineer - PCI-e / Multimedia
HyrEzy Talent SolutionsBangalore
Role : Windows Device driver with PCIe, PXI and PXIe with Multimedia Experience : 2 Years Location : Bangalore Requirements : Show moreLast updated: 30+ days ago
Promoted
Linux Device Driver - Microcontroller
MirafraBangalore
JD Responsibilities : - Ownership of system design and firmware on hardware prototype projects and development platforms.
Collaborating in a team environment across engineering ...Show moreLast updated: 30+ days ago
Promoted
Capgemini - Linux Device Driver Developer - Embedded Platform
CapegeminiBangalore
This role involves the development and application of engineering practice and knowledge in the following technologies : Standards and protocols, application software and embedded software for wire...Show moreLast updated: 8 days ago
Promoted
New!
Media Streaming Engineer
Tata Consultancy ServicesBangalore Rural, Karnataka, India
Role • • : Media Streaming Engineer.Required Technical Skill Set : Media Streaming Engineer.Desired Experience Range : 12 - 17 yrs.
Notice Period : Immediate to 90Days only.We are currently planning to do...Show moreLast updated: 22 hours ago
Promoted
Android Linux Driver Developer - Audio Integrated Circuit
MirafraBangalore
Job Description : - Develop application processor Linux device drivers for audio integrated circuits in Android.Key Responsibilities : Show moreLast updated: 30+ days ago
Promoted
New!
SSD Firmware Development [SSD, NVME, PCIE, NAND]
Toshiba Software (India) Pvt. Ltd.Bengaluru, IN
Will be responsible for the development and verification of SSD firmware / driver, involving complex data management and error handling algorithms for NAND flash-based storage devices.Should be able ...Show moreLast updated: 22 hours ago
Promoted
Firmware Engineer – IoT Gateway Development
Capgemini EngineeringBangalore Rural, Karnataka, India
Firmware Engineer – IoT Gateway Development.Bachelor’s or Master’s degree in.Electronics & Communication Engineering.As a Firmware Engineer, you’ll contribute to embedded application development in...Show moreLast updated: 26 days ago